Any way to see parameters



We are having some issues in our development shop, and I wanted to know if there is any way to see the parameters passed in a query in the odbc log.  I have turned debug on, and I am getting a log of all of the queries.  I see the parameters after they are added into the query, but I would like a listing of each parameter value before the query substitution occurs.  Is there anyway to see this?

Example:
PGAPI_Execute: clear errors...
PGAPI_Execute: copying statement params: trans_status=2, len=75, stmt='UPDATE CLMCOM1 SET SUBMIT_L_NAME_ORG = ? WHERE INV_NBR = ? AND INV_QFR = ? '
copy_statement_with_params: from(fcType)=1, to(fSqlType)=1  -- IS THERE ANYWAY TO SEE THIS PARAM VALUE HERE?
copy_statement_with_params: from(fcType)=4, to(fSqlType)=4  -- IS THERE ANYWAY TO SEE THIS PARAM VALUE HERE?
copy_statement_with_params: from(fcType)=1, to(fSqlType)=1  -- IS THERE ANYWAY TO SEE THIS PARAM VALUE HERE?
